Disable domain users passwords
I assist in managing a large domain and time to time we run into issues that could easily be resolved if we could some how temporarily "disable" any given users password to allow us to login their profile for testing purposes. The catch is that we would like to be able to then re-enable the password as so the user does not have to change and/or remember a new password the next time they have to login and instead just continue to use the password they're familiar with. Resetting the password is not an option because the password a user uses is tied into other services such as webmail, so if the user for example was to try and log into email from home there password would not work. So in conclusion I need a method/program that will allow me temporarily disable a password to allow me to login do my thing then logout and re-enable their password so the user can go on doing whatever it is they do without any complications.
